From 4d38540c375c2899a071c1ae3e808c77f57277b8 Mon Sep 17 00:00:00 2001 From: Tzu-Wei Huang Date: Sat, 14 Dec 2024 17:31:29 +0000 Subject: [PATCH] Fix GSC: Call os.fsync on flush --- tensorboardX/record_writer.py | 1 + 1 file changed, 1 insertion(+) diff --git a/tensorboardX/record_writer.py b/tensorboardX/record_writer.py index 250a7a39..d1a1d030 100644 --- a/tensorboardX/record_writer.py +++ b/tensorboardX/record_writer.py @@ -191,6 +191,7 @@ def write(self, data): def flush(self): self._writer.flush() + os.fsync(self._writer.fileno()) def close(self): self._writer.close()